Why the PNET1GB is a Must for Network Security

Traditional power surge protectors guard AC outlets, but they miss the real culprits: surges traveling over Ethernet cables from static buildup, lightning, or utility faults. The PNET1GB closes this gap with targeted protection for RJ-45 ports, ensuring your hubs, modems, and AV gear stay online. Backed by APC’s Equipment Protection Policy—which covers repair or replacement of connected devices if a surge slips through—it’s more than hardware; it’s peace of mind. With UL 497B certification and a fail-safe design, it reacts instantly to threats, preventing further damage even if components wear out.

Key Features That Deliver Robust Defense

The PNET1GB shines with practical, no-nonsense engineering:

  • Inline Ethernet Protection: Shields all eight data lines (1-8) on RJ-45 connectors against surges up to 6.5 kA in normal mode, with a lightning-fast 1 ns response time.
  • PoE Compatibility: Works seamlessly with Power over Ethernet setups, passing DC power without interruption.
  • Fail-Safe Mode: If surge components like MOVs (Metal Oxide Varistors) or the thermal fuse are compromised, the unit disconnects the line entirely—unlike cheaper suppressors that keep letting power flow.
  • Gigabit Speed Support: Maintains full 10/100/1000 Base-T performance without degradation, ideal for modern networks.
  • Compact and Versatile: Inline design fits anywhere, with included 15 cm patch cable for easy daisy-chaining.
  • Catastrophic Event Handling: Instant reaction to strikes or faults, protecting against both normal and common-mode surges (up to 0.25 kA).

These make it a staple in the ProtectNet family, focused on data-line integrity over flashy extras.

What is the APC ProtectNet PNET1GB?

The APC ProtectNet PNET1GB is a compact, standalone surge protector specifically engineered to protect Ethernet data ports from electrical surges and spikes. Compatible with Power over Ethernet (PoE) and 10/100/1000 Base-T networks, it safeguards critical networking equipment such as routers, switches, and modems from “back door” surges traveling through data lines. These surges, often caused by lightning strikes or wiring faults, can be as damaging as those traveling through power lines.

Key Features of the PNET1GB

  • Comprehensive Surge Protection: Utilizes Metal Oxide Varistors (MOVs) and thermal fuses to provide instantaneous protection against lightning strikes and electrical faults. If the surge components are compromised, the PNET1GB’s fail-safe mode disconnects equipment from the power source, preventing further damage.
  • Gigabit Ethernet Compatibility: Supports 10/100/1000 Base-T Ethernet lines, ensuring compatibility with modern high-speed networks, including PoE applications.
  • Compact Design: Small and lightweight (0.11 kg), the PNET1GB is easy to install and includes a 15 cm network patch cable and Velcro stickies for secure placement.
  • Wide Operating Range: Functions in temperatures from -15°C to 65°C and 0–95% relative humidity, making it suitable for various environments.
  • Standards Compliance: Certified to UL 497B standards, ensuring reliable performance and safety.
  • Data Line Protection: Protects all eight Ethernet data lines (pins 1–8) with a response time of 1 ns (common mode) and peak current ratings of 0.25 kA (common mode) and 6.5 kA (normal mode).

Considerations and Limitations

While the PNET1GB is highly effective, there are some limitations to consider:

  • Shielded Ethernet Cable Issue: The PNET1GB does not connect or ground the shield in shielded Ethernet cables, which may disrupt connectivity in setups relying on shielded cables. Users with shielded cables may need alternative surge protectors with proper shield pass-through.
  • Finite Lifespan: Like all MOV-based surge protectors, the PNET1GB has a limited service life in environments with frequent surges. Users in lightning-prone areas report needing replacements after significant strikes, as the unit sacrifices itself to protect equipment.
  • No Failure Indicator: The PNET1GB lacks a visual indicator (e.g., LED) to signal when it has been compromised or is no longer passing a full gigabit signal. Users may need to monitor router port status or modem lights to detect failures.
  • Short Ground Wire and Patch Cable: Some users have criticized the short length and thin gauge of the ground wire, which may complicate grounding in certain setups. The included 15 cm patch cable is often too short or arrives damaged due to poor packaging.
  • Mixed Performance Reviews: While many users report successful protection, others have experienced failures, such as a router and switch being damaged despite the PNET1GB’s presence during a lightning strike. Proper grounding and installation are critical for optimal performance.

Tips for Optimal Use

  • Proper Grounding: Ensure the PNET1GB is grounded to a reliable ground point, such as a surge protector’s ground screw or a grounded extension cable. Verify that your electrical system is up to code to maximize protection.
  • Check Compatibility: Avoid using shielded Ethernet cables unless you can confirm shield continuity elsewhere in your setup.
  • Monitor Performance: Periodically check router or modem status lights to ensure the PNET1GB is maintaining gigabit speeds, as a compromised unit may reduce performance to 100 Mbps.
  • Regular Replacement: In surge-prone areas, consider replacing the PNET1GB after major surge events, as its MOVs may degrade over time.

What is the APC ProtectNet Surge Protector (PNET1GB)?

The APC ProtectNet PNET1GB is a standalone surge suppressor that protects Ethernet data ports from surges caused by lightning strikes, static charge buildup, or wiring faults. Compatible with 10/100/1000 Base-T Ethernet networks and Power over Ethernet (PoE), it safeguards sensitive equipment like routers, modems, network switches, and IP cameras. By inserting the PNET1GB into an Ethernet line and grounding it, users can prevent costly damage to network infrastructure. The device comes with a 15 cm network patch cable and a user manual for easy setup.

Key Features of the PNET1GB

  1. Comprehensive Surge Protection
    The PNET1GB uses Metal Oxide Varistors (MOVs) and a thermal fuse to provide instantaneous protection against surges. With a peak current rating of 6.5 kA (normal mode) and 0.25 kA (common mode), it effectively absorbs and dissipates surge energy. Its 1 ns response time ensures rapid reaction to transient events, minimizing risk to connected devices.
  2. Fail-Safe Mode
    Unlike many surge protectors that allow power to pass through after circuit damage, the PNET1GB features APC’s SurgeArrest fail-safe technology. If its surge components are compromised, the device disconnects equipment from the Ethernet line, ensuring no damaging surges reach downstream devices.
  3. Gigabit and PoE Compatibility
    The PNET1GB supports 10/100/1000 Base-T Ethernet networks and PoE, making it versatile for modern network setups, including VoIP phones, wireless access points, and surveillance systems. It protects all eight data lines (pins 1–8) in an RJ45 connection, ensuring complete coverage.

Considerations and Limitations

While the PNET1GB is highly effective, there are a few considerations:

  • Grounding Requirement: The device requires a proper earth ground connection to function effectively. Some users have expressed uncertainty about grounding to plastic outlet covers and have improvised solutions like soldering to grounded cords.
  • No Status Indicator: Unlike some surge protectors, the PNET1GB lacks a visual indicator (e.g., a green LED) to show whether it’s operational or has been compromised, which could complicate troubleshooting.
  • Size Perception: At 3.25 x 2 x 1 inches, some users find it larger than expected for an inline device, though its compact design is still practical.
  • Mixed Reviews: While many users praise its performance, some reviews note inconsistent results, possibly due to improper grounding or extreme surge events.
